Default engine question

Are there any engines besides Traxxas that have an electric start?

Default RE: engine question


ORIGINAL: rooker

Are there any engines besides Traxxas that have an electric start?
Basically just Losi and Traxxas in regards to RTR models. You can use the Traxxas EX-Start with several aftermarket engines though, including a few Novarossi engines, OS, and Dynamite.
